USCA Factbook Fall 2002: USC SystemHeadcount and FTE

The following chart and graph show the USC System enrollment by campus in fall 2002. Headcount is the literal number of full time and part time students taken together. FTE stands for "full time equivalence," and is a way to simulate how many undergraduate students there would be if all students took exactly fifteen credit hours. That is, if one student at USCA takes eight credit hours, and another takes seven, together only make up one FTE student. Graduate FTE is based on 12 credit hours per full time student.
